Meanwhile, the state's financial picture may become more complicated by a lawsuit to be filed today by 38 cities challenging the repayment plan for Proposition 57 bonds. The cities claim the bonds will be financed by taking part of the sales tax revenue that currently goes to local government, about $1.3 billion a year.
